What Happened in Thousand-Year Blood War Part 3, Episode #6?

Reinforcements Arrive for Ichigo and Friends

Episode #6 ofThousand-Year Blood Warpart 3 saw Yoruichi call upon some unexpected allies: both the Arrancar, in the form of Nel and Grimmjow, and the Fullbringers, in the form of Riruka and Yukio. While Riruka and Yukio aren’t here to fight, they did provide some extremely valuable assistance by helping Ichigo’s group get around discreetly. Grimmjow, on the other hand, is a bit too eager to fight, and could barely contain himself upon seeing Ichigo again. Still, Grimmjow understands that they have bigger problems right now that must be dealt with, and manages to hold back.

The Soul Reapers managed to open a portalto the Soul King’s Palace, only to be horrified upon arrival at the fact that the Soul King’s Palaces has been reshaped into a massive flying Quincy city. Still, they were able to get there, and are now able to join the fight against Yhwach’s elite, rather than leaving the task to Ichigo’s group alone. Rendezvousing with Ichigo’s group may be impossible for now, but simply being there will help redirect some heat away from them. The defected Quincy have also arrived, ready to get revenge on Yhwach for discarding them.

Bleach Thousand-Year Blood War Part 3, Episode #7 Heads to the Gate of the Sun

The Quincy and Soul Reapers Clash Once More

Episode #7 ofThousand-Year Blood Warpart 3 is entitled “Gate of the Sun,” which happens to be the title of chapter 629 in the manga. Based on the manga, fans can expect that the Soul Reapers will begin to run into Yhwach’s elite forces, sparking new battles with the strongest Quincy. Ichigo’s group will be up first, encountering Askin Nakk Le Vaar, who’ll be less than thrilled to find them again.

The Quincy defectors will also be coming up in combat soon, as Bazz-B will encounter Haschwalth not long after arriving in this new Quincy citythat Yhwach has built. Bazz-B has a particular bone to pick with Haschwalth, and depending on how far the episode adapts, fans could see some flashbacks to what Bazz-B and Haschwalth were like when they were kids, and how they ended up in the Wandenreich to begin with. Despite their shared past, however, the only thing that exists between Bazz-B and Haschwalth now is animosity, and it can only end with one of their deaths.
